How to convert

1 quart (qt) = 33.38161781 ounce (oz). Quart (qt) is a unit of Volume used in Cooking system. Ounce (oz) is a unit of Weight used in Standard system. Please note this is volume to weight conversion, this conversion is valid only for pure water at temperature 4 °C.
1 US qt = 0.946352946 liters = 0.946352946 kg of pure water at temperature 4 °C.
US oz = 28.349523125 g
US fl oz = 29.5735295625 ml (milliliters) = 29.5735295625 g (grams) of pure water at temperature 4 °C.
US cup = 8 fl oz = 236.5882365 ml (milliliters) = 236.5882365 g (grams) of pure water at temperature 4 °C.
The US liquid quart equals to 0.946352946 liters.

The Breakdown

  • There are 32 ounces in one quart using the Imperial System of measurement. In the U.S., the imperial system is currently used for measurements. It was originally called the “British Imperial System,” but when the U.S. was established, we continued using the Imperial System whereas many other countries around the world moved along to the Metric System.
  • Fluid ounces (for liquids) are not the same as weight by the ounce. An ounce (or a fluid ounce) is the amount of water weighing one ounce. You may notice that many recipes call for cups. There are 4 cups in one quart, 8 oz per cup. There are 4 quarts in one gallon (literally a 'quarter' of a gallon apiece, which is where the name comes from). And there are 2 pints in one quart, 16 fluid ounces in one pint.

Remember to use measuring gadgets designed for liquids, not for dry ingredients.

  • 1 Gallon = 4 Quarts = 8 Pints = 16 cups = 128 fl oz
  • 1 Quart = 2 Pints = 4 Cups = 32 fl oz
  • 1 Pint = 2 Cups = 16 fl oz
  • 1 Cup = 8 fl oz

What is 4 quarts of water equal to in cups?

There are 16 cups in 4 quarts.

Does 32 ounces equal 1 quart?

Liquid: There are 32 fluid ounces in 1 quart. Dry: There is 37.23 oz in 1 quart.

Does 16 ounces equal 1 quart?

1/2 quart = 16 fl oz. 1 quart = 32 fl oz. 1.5 quarts = 48 fl oz.

Is 4 quarts the same as 1 gallon?

Answer: 4 quarts constitute for 1 gallon. Let's convert quarts into gallon. Explanation: A quart contains 4 cups or 2 pints while a gallon contains 16 cups or 8 pints. Hence, a liquid gallon is equal to 4 liquid quarts.
